Job Description Summary Provides engineering support for ongoing and new operations. Essential Job Functions Uses and promotes Lean Manufacturing methods Designs methods and machines for maintaining or increasing production levels while improving production costs, yields, quality and safety Trains operators in correct process, software, equipment, tooling, and/or fixture use Investigates and initiates Design Engineering change requests. Participates in design reviews of new products or major revisions to guide Design Engineering towards a best solution. Facilities implementation of design changes Develops and updates process procedures to ensure that documentation is accurate, clear, and follows Link-Belt standards Troubleshoots process problems and identifies solutions which reduce downtime and minimizes maintenance costs Assist Manufacturing in troubleshooting problems with manufactured product Analyzes marketing and economic conditions and relates these factors to future manufacturing requirements Monitors process equipment to identify potential errors and develops solutions to eliminate the occurrence or reoccurrence of problems Performs Project Management as assigned Provides technical information for cost estimating and cost reduction Performs engineering calculations to validate production related designs Job RequirementsEducation
